Nealia Beach

Nealia is an unorganised sand-and-pebble beach east of Therma, reached by rough road and footpath through green hills near the island's old thermal landscape.

Our take

A remote south-coast swim beyond Therma

Nealia sits beyond Therma on a quieter stretch of the south coast. Green slopes, a mixed sand-and-pebble shore and traces of ancient thermal activity give the area a markedly different character from the resort beaches around Armenistis. It can also be a rewarding endpoint for experienced walkers approaching from Therma via Loumakia.

The last kilometre of road is unsurfaced and the final approach continues on foot. There are no dependable services, so carry water, food and sun protection, and do not begin the walk in peak heat. The southern position can offer shelter from a northerly, but it remains open sea; assess swell and your return route before entering.
